Our Journey in Houston
We opened our first Emancipet clinic in Houston in 2015, determined to make veterinary care accessible to all. When Hurricane Harvey struck in 2017, our team stepped up—providing free veterinary care for three months to help families and pets recover together.
Driven by growing demand, we expanded and now have three clinics across the city:
- Wayside Drive
- Monroe Plaza
- Northwest Freeway (inside PetSmart)
Together, these clinics see more than 70,000 visits each year, offering affordable spay/neuter, vaccines, life-saving heartworm treatment, and other essential, fundamental pet care services.
Despite this, the need continues to grow. Every day, we see devoted pet families doing everything they can for their companions—but far too many still lack access to essential veterinary care. A Pet Wellness Day: Healthy Pets, Stronger Houston
On April 19, 2026, we’re teaming up with the City of Houston’s BARC Animal Shelter & Adoptions for something big and record-breaking!
Together, we’ll host a Pet Wellness Day, a multi-location event to provide free pet vaccines and microchips to thousands of dogs and cats across Houston.
Event Locations:
- Northeast Multiservice Center: 9720 Spaulding St, Houston, TX 77016
- Sunnyside Multiservice Center: 4410 Reed Rd, Houston, TX 77051
